Think of buttons as switches you press to turn things on or off, like a light switch in your room. Automations are like little helpers that do stuff automatically when certain things happen, like a timer that turns the lights off after 30 minutes.
In Home Assistant, you can put them together so pressing a button doesn’t just do one thing, but starts a whole chain of actions, like turning on your bedroom light and playing your favorite song all at once!
How It Works
Buttons are like your remote control: when you press the "good morning" button, it sends a message to Home Assistant.
Automations are like recipes: they say, “If I get this message, then do these actions.”
So when you press the button, it tells the automation, “Hey, time for good morning!” and the automation does everything on its list, like turning on your lamp, playing music, or even starting your coffee maker!
You can make as many buttons and automations as you want, so every button can do something special, just like having different buttons on your toy robot that makes it walk, dance, or speak.
